When you pay for basic cable all they do is hook a cable up to your house, and then if you want the premium channels you have to rent their box which decodes them. If you stop paying for the cable, then they have to physically come to your house and remove the feed cable. This is a pain in the ass for them and they can be really lazy about it, so you can get free cable this way for a few months. They probably just haven't realized that nobody is going to pay the cable bill for the house anymore. I know people that have gotten free cable for months this way. The problem is, that they have a way of bouncing a signal to your house to see if anyone is using the cable. If they see that it is in use they will eventually come and disconnect it. There are illegal devices that you can buy to make it undetectable, but they upgrade their technology all the time. Just be happy that you have free cable for a while, it probably won't last forever. As far as I know, there are no "free" cable channels, so it will probably eventually get turned off. The channels that you cant tune in properly are the premium channels that are encrypted. You have to pay extra for these or buy a descrambler from the black market. They upgrade this technology too though, so any illegal descrambler you buy will only last a year or two, or at least that's what happened to mine. There is no other reason that the channels wouldn't come in clearly. Cable doesn't work like an antenna. If it's a bad picture, then either your tv is fucked or the cable company wants it to be that way. A scrambled image looks just like you described, so don't plan on tuning them in unless you buy a box.
